Dutch model Bregje Heinen and actor Michael Trevino announced the engagement on Instagram with the sweetest joint post. The 2014 SI Swimsuit model and her beau shared the exciting news with a stunning photo carousel on Dec. 30.

Heinen and Trevino posted four photos together, including two black-and-white pics, that showed off a gorgeous and sparkly diamond on the model’s left ring finger. The two were photographed in a scenic park in Amsterdam, Netherlands.

The joint post was captioned simply, “12 . 24 . 23 🤍💍,” and tons of the couple’s friends and fans chimed in to the comments section with congratulatory messages.

Heinen followed up with a second Instagram post the next day, which featured black-and-white photobooth snaps of the pair, a close-up of her diamond ring next to a coffee cup, a cute mirror selfie and more.

The 30-year-old model and her 38-year-old fiancé first started dating in January 2020. In addition to their romantic relationship, they’ve also joined forces for a creative partnership, too. Trevino, best known for his work on The Vampire Diaries, and Heinen costarred in Jo, a short film directed by Katherine Hughes, together.
